Commercial Slab Installation in Williamsburg, VA
Commercial slab installation services involve pouring and setting concrete foundations for various types of property projects, including retail spaces, warehouses, parking lots, and office buildings. These services ensure a durable, level surface that supports heavy equipment, foot traffic, and structural stability. Property owners seeking this service should understand the importance of proper site preparation, soil assessment, and the use of quality materials to achieve a long-lasting foundation. Clarifying project scope, size, and specific load requirements can help determine the best approach for each individual project.
Before requesting commercial slab installation, property owners typically want to know about the process involved, including site evaluation, excavation, and concrete pouring techniques. They may also inquire about the expected lifespan of the slab, potential reinforcement options, and any necessary permits or regulations in Williamsburg, VA. Understanding these aspects helps ensure the project meets safety standards and structural needs, providing a reliable foundation for commercial developments.

Commercial Slab Installation Questions
What types of projects require commercial slab installation? Commercial slab installation is commonly used for building fo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and industrial flooring to support heavy equipment and high traffic.
What materials are typically used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the most common material, offering durability and strength suitable for various commercial applications.
How does site preparation impact commercial slab installation? Proper site preparation ensures a stable foundation, reducing the risk of cracking and uneven surfaces over time.
What factors influence the design of a commercial slab? Factors include load requirements, soil conditions, drainage needs, and the intended use of the space.
